Park Hill South High School is a public school for students in grades 9-12 in Riverside, MO, in the Riverside neighborhood, and is served by the Park Hill School District in Missouri. Annual tuition is $0. The school has a total enrollment of 1,835 and maintains a student-teacher ratio of 17:1. Academic records show that 75% of students achieve proficiency in math, and 64% are proficient in reading. Park Hill South High School has received feedback and ratings, with a Niche grade of A-. The average GPA is 3.57, the graduation rate is 90%, and average standardized test scores include an SAT score of 1260 and an ACT score of 26. The average home value in this area is $462,903.
